vesselment
Middle English
    
    Alternative forms
    
Etymology
    
From Anglo-Norman vesselment; equivalent to vessel + -ment.
Pronunciation
    
- IPA(key): /vɛˌsɛl(ə)ˈmɛnt/, /vɛˈsɛl(ə)mɛnt/, /ˈvɛsəl(ə)mɛnt/
Noun
    
vesselment
- (rare) Boxes and containers used for religious reasons.
